Add
UAE guide - Mechanic , Sharjah Guide - AL DIPLOMACY AUTO MAINT WORKSHOP
AL DIPLOMACY AUTO MAINT WORKSHOP Google Map

Industrial Area 2, 17, Industrial 1, Sharjah

Auto maintenance service Auto mechanics Full Auto repair Auto Electricity Auto chassis Auto denting Auto painting

From Mechanic